The Royal Connection: Whitney and Brunei
So, why Brunei? Well, the connection here is quite fascinating and involves the royal family of Brunei. Back in the 1990s, Whitney Houston was invited to perform a private concert for the Sultan of Brunei, Hassanal Bolkiah, and his family. These private performances were a part of celebrations and events hosted by the Sultan, known for his extravagant lifestyle and appreciation for world-class entertainment.
